Skip to content

Commit 0fe1295

Browse files
committed
Fix clipyy
1 parent 08241aa commit 0fe1295

File tree

1 file changed

+11
-0
lines changed

1 file changed

+11
-0
lines changed

dsc_lib/src/configure/mod.rs

Lines changed: 11 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-912,6 +912,17 @@ impl Configurator {
912912
Ok(())
913913
}
914914

915+
/// Process resource name expressions for non-copy resources.
916+
///
917+
/// This method evaluates DSC expressions in resource names after parameters
918+
/// have been processed, ensuring that parameter references work correctly.
919+
///
920+
/// # Errors
921+
///
922+
/// This function will return an error if:
923+
/// - Resource name expression evaluation fails
924+
/// - Expression does not result in a string value
925+
/// - Statement parser encounters invalid syntax
915926
pub fn process_resource_names(&mut self) -> Result<(), DscError> {
916927
let mut config = self.config.clone();
917928
let config_copy = config.clone();

0 commit comments

Comments
 (0)